Joan Cousins Obituary

COUSINS, Joan Crenshaw Cousins, born June 10, 1945 in Richmond, Va., passed away at home after a battle with pancreatic cancer at the age of 76 on February 2, 2022.

She was predeceased by her parents, George and Evelyn Crenshaw; in-laws, Robert and Annie Lee Cousins; and her brothers, George Winston Crenshaw Jr. and Curtis Vernon Crenshaw.

Joan is survived by her husband of almost 55 years, Robert Benjamin Cousins Jr.; and her adored children; son, Gregory Scott Cousins and wife, Julie; and daughter, Jennifer Cousins Estes and husband, Charles.

She is also survived by her loved and cherished grandchildren, Benjamin Alden Cousins, Meagan Victoria Cousins, Charles Louis Estes III; and loving niece, Christi Crenshaw Zelazny.

She was absolutely blessed with family and devoted friends whom she admired and cared for deeply. Too many to name, you all know who you are.

At her request no funeral or memorial services are scheduled. There will be a gathering of family and friends in the spring when flowers are blooming.

With love, RETURN TO SENDER.
Published by Richmond Times-Dispatch on Feb. 15, 2022.
